Detailed specifications

Ryzen 5 3400G and Xeon E3-1285L v4 basic parameters such as number of cores, number of threads, base frequency and turbo boost clock, lithography, cache size and multiplier lock state. These parameters indirectly say of CPU speed, though for more precise assessment you have to consider their test results.

Physical cores4 (Quad-Core)4 (Quad-Core)
Threads88
Base clock speed3.7 GHz3.4 GHz
Boost clock speed4.2 GHz3.8 GHz
L1 cache128K (per core)64K (per core)
L2 cache512K (per core)256K (per core)
L3 cache4 MB (shared)6 MB (shared)
Chip lithography12 nm14 nm
Die size210 mm2160 mm2
Number of transistors4,950 million1,400 million
64 bit support++
Windows 11 compatibility--
Unlocked multiplierNoNo

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ance.

Benchmark coverage: 68%

Ryzen 5 3400G 9272
+14.8%
Xeon E3-1285L v4 8074

Ryzen 5 3400G outperforms Xeon E3-1285L v4 by 15% in Passmark.
